Women's Soccer Ready to Compete at Buffalo State Bengals Classic

ERIE, Pa. – The Penn State Behrend women's soccer team will travel to New York for a pair of non-conference games this weekend at the Buffalo State Bengals Classic. The Lions will face the Bengals in the first-round game on Saturday at 12 p.m. then battle Trine on Sunday at Coyer Field beginning at 11 a.m.

Behrend News & Notes:

* The Lions captured Herb Lauffer Memorial Soccer Tournament last weekend with a pair of wins
* Behrend tallied a 3-0 win over Baldwin Wallace on Saturday and then posted a 3-1 decision over Wooster on Sunday
* The win over the Fighting Scots marked the 200th career victory for head coach Patrick O'Driscoll
* Freshman Trinity Prestash (Phillipsburg, PA/West Branch) was named the HLM Most Valuable Player for netting two goals including the game winner vs. BW and adding one assist on the weekend
* Junior defender Angela Belack (Pittsburgh, PA/Upper St. Clair) was named the Allegheny Mountain Collegiate Conference (AMCC) Defensive Player of the Week
* Belack as instrumental in the women's soccer 3-0 start to the season, including a pair of shutouts in the first two games. She started in the back all three contests, netting her first collegiate goal (the game-winner) in a 3-0 win vs. Allegheny to open the season
* Junior midfielder Karla Ochoa (Pharr, TX/IDEA Toros College Preparatory) has two goals and one assist on the season for five points. She converted a penalty kick and added an assist in the HLM title game on Sunday

Buffalo State News & Notes:

* The Bengals are coming off a 1-0 win over Cazenovia on Tuesday night
* Buffalo State is 1-2 overall heading into the weekend
* The Bengals have been outscored 14-1 in three games
* Erin Valente scored the game-winning goal in the 27th minute vs. Cazenovia
* Goalkeeper Bella Vene made seven saves in the win on Tuesday

Trine News & Notes:

* The Thunder are undefeated so far this season with a 3-0-1 record
* Trine is outscoring opponents 11-3 in four games, posting a pair of shutouts
* The Thunder recently defeated Anderson 4-0 on Wednesday to keep an unblemished record
* Trine and Hanover tied last weekend 2-2 (2OT)
* Teresa Ashbrook leads the team with six goals, including every game winner (3)
